June 2012 Existence and Stability of Almost Periodic Solutions of Nonlinear Damped Equations of a Suspended String

Abstract

In this paper we shall show the existence and the stability of almost periodic solutions of the boundary value problem to a nonlinear suspended string equation with a linear damping term and an almost periodic weakly nonlinear forcing term. We treat both weak solutions and strong solutions. Also we show the existence of time global solutions of the initial boundary value problem to the equation.
